Two-page Third Person Letter from Charles Dickens, probably written in the hand of his traveling secretary George Putnam. : Octavo. Folded for mailing. Very good or better. A letter written 8 March 1842 from the United States Hotel in Philadelphia to Mr. Joseph Jones, declining an invitation from the Committee of that city's Hibernian Society, during Dickens's first trip to America. Dickens stayed at the United States Hotel from March 5th through 9th, during which time he met twice in his rooms with Edgar Allan Poe, who was seeking help from Dickens in finding an English publisher. # $950

Mr. Dickens Goes to the Play. New York: G.P. Putnam's Sons First edition. Top corners rubbed through, thus very good, lacking the dustwrapper. Bookplate of Eva Humphries Turnbull and Archibald Douglas Turnbull on the front pastedown. Inscribed by the author: "To his Aunt Eva with the compiler's compliments. October 1922." Eva Humphries was not Woollcott's aunt, but rather the best friend of his mother. Her husband took an avuncular interest in the young Woollcott, paying for his schooling, and keeping Woollcott's erstwhile father reasonably well employed. An excellent association. # $150
